component cones/spikes vs. rubber
Moon Gel is the answer. It is a product used by drummers and available in the big box music stores and on line. Cost about $6, so you have little to lose. Check it out. I use the product on speakers that are on book shelves.

Does the Audio Research PH-3 Invert Polarity?
For those interested, the VAS Citation I pre amp has a phase switch. I've found it useful and have been very pleased with the unit. I did have a ARC PH3 initially and when I compared it to the VAS, it was no contest, VAS was much better.
